simple animation with pictures
Posted by Val Pashchenko on December 8, 2009 at 4:55 pmHi Guys
I have few pictures that I would like use in my project , but I want to make those picture with camera effect,basically simple animation
Can some one let me know where I can find this effect in Final Cut.Thank you !!

December 8, 2009 at 5:11 pmYou can Pan and Zoom images with Keyframes. Select the clip in the Timeline and open it in the Viewer. Open Motion tab for access to keyframes.
